A stunning reimagining of Tristan and Isolde set in a dystopian world woven with magic. An incredibly addictive debut YA enemies-to-lovers romantasy.

'I couldn't turn the pages fast enough!' Alwyn Hamilton

'Magical, romantic and deeply nostalgic' Sarah Underwood

It's been thirty-seven years since the Republic was destroyed. Now, the five clans and the Kingsland fight for control.

Isadora, daughter of the clans' leader, risks her life on the battlefield to help injured clan soldiers. But when she stops an attack from Tristan, a Kingsland assassin, his soldiers shoot her with a poisoned arrow. As Isadora lies dying, Tristan does the unimaginable: he offers to save her life using a rare magic.

Yet, in choosing to live, Isadora is unknowingly bound to the mysterious Tristan, through a magical connection that could allow him access to her emotions, her deepest memories and the very information he needs to destroy the clans ...
